content:Step-by-Step Guide to Using ShareChat
Setting up ShareChat is straightforward, and the video walks through each step clearly. Here’s a simplified breakdown:
Choose Your Preferred Language
When you open the app, you’ll see options for multiple languages—including Hindi, Bhojpuri, Marathi, and Tamil. Pick the one that suits you (the creator chooses Hindi for simplicity).
Verify Your Mobile Number
Enter your mobile number to receive a verification code. The app will auto-verify it once you input the code, so no extra steps are needed.
Customize Your Profile
Add a profile photo and set up your account details. You can follow other users (like the creator’s ShareChat ID: Technical Expert Baba) to stay updated with their content.
Explore Key Features
ShareChat offers features similar to Hello and more:
- Status Updates: Post or view short videos and updates (like WhatsApp status).
- Chat & Groups: Connect with friends or create groups for discussions.
- Trending Content: Access categories like news, sports, films, jokes, and fashion—something for everyone.
content:What Makes ShareChat Stand Out From Hello
While ShareChat replaces Hello’s core chat and status features, it goes further. The app has dedicated sections for trending news, entertainment, and regional content, making it a one-stop platform for both communication and content consumption. Unlike Hello, it’s been around for years, so it’s a mature, stable app with a large user base.
